Baked Oysters Rockefeller with Cheese

Course Appetizer
Cuisine American
Keyword crispy, easy, flavorful, Oyster season, quick, rich, southern oysters, spinach
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ings 4
Calories 359kcal

Equipment

  • 1 grill

Ingredients

  • 12 fresh oysters
  • 5 ounces cream cheese (softened)
  • 2/3 cup chopped white cheddar
  • 1/3 cup shredded cooked bacon (or pieces of bacon)
  • 1/4 cup frozen chopped spinach
  • 1 clove minced garlic
  • 1/4 tsp crushed red pepper
  • 1/3 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Instructions

  • Use a specialized knife net to remove shells on oysters.
  • Keep rotating the blade to successfully get the last shell.
  • Mix vegetables with soft cream cheese, white cheese, bacon, garlic, and crushed peppers in a large bowl.
  • Mix until they are combined.
  • Wash and chop the spinach and garlic.
  • Preheat the grill to 450 degrees F.
  • Spread some cheese on top with a spoon and sprinkle a little Parmesan on top.
  • Place the oysters in the grill and bake for about 8-10 minutes until the cheese is golden.
  • Turn the grill off and enjoy.
